Britain's BAFTA awards: One Battle After Another' leads list of winners

The politically charged thriller One Battle After Another took six prizes, including best picture, at the British Academy Film Awards on Sunday, building momentum ahead of the Oscars next month. Blues-steeped vampire epic Sinners and gothic horror story Frankenstein won three awards each, while Shakespearean family tragedy Hamnet was named best British film. Jessie Buckley, as widely predicted, also won the best actress prize for her role in Hamnet.

Former prince Andrew arrested on suspicion of misconduct | Fortune

Andrew Mountbatten-Windsor, the brother of the UK's King Charles, has been arrested on suspicion of misconduct in public office after further details of his relationship with convicted sex offender Jeffrey Epstein emerged. Thames Valley Police confirmed that the force had opened an investigation into an offense of misconduct in public office, and had arrested a man in his sixties. Mountbatten-Windsor turned 66 on Thursday.

Prince and Princess of Wales deeply concerned' by Epstein revelations

Much of the work of the royal family in recent weeks has been overshadowed by the Epstein scandal, which was reignited when millions of documents associated with the convicted child sex offender were released by US authorities. These sparked a string of allegations against William's uncle and have led to UK police launching an investigation into Peter Mandelson over alleged misconduct in public office. The former minister has denied any wrongdoing.

Cabinet Office accused of covering up for royal family after blocking release of Andrew documents

The minutes, seen by journalists before they were pulled, appear unremarkable and include a note that a change in rules could mean costs for the then Prince Andrew as a UK trade envoy would be funded by the Royal Travel Office rather than the former Department of Trade and Industry adding 90,000 to its budget. Visits discussed were to China, Russia, south-east Asia and Spain.

Premature birth can be incredibly lonely, says Beatrice

PA Media Princess Beatrice has said premature birth can be "incredibly lonely", as she reflected on her own experience for a podcast ahead of World Prematurity Day. Her words are part of a campaign for premature birth research charity Borne, of which she became a patron months after her daughter was born several weeks early. "I think so often, especially as mums, we spend our lives, you know, feeling we have to be perfect to do this," Beatrice told the podcast.

Prince and Princess of Wales win privacy case against Paris Match

Their Royal Highnesses the Prince and Princess of Wales have been successful in legal proceedings brought in France against the owner of Paris Match, which published a grossly intrusive article and long-lens paparazzi photographs of their private family holiday in the Alps in April. The ruling affirms that, notwithstanding their public duties as members of the royal family, their Royal Highnesses and their children are entitled to respect for their private lives and family time, without unlawful interference and intrusion.

Thailand's Queen Mother Sirikit dead at 93: Royal Palace

Former Queen Sirikit of Thailand died at age 93 on Friday night after her condition worsened and treatment for a blood infection failed.

Who sat next to whom at Trump's Windsor banquet and what does it tell us?

Buckingham Palace has disclosed a wealth of detail about the state banquet at Windsor Castle hosted by the king for Donald Trump from the 139 candles to the 1,452 pieces of cutlery, all lovingly polished by hand but all that anyone really wants to know about is the seating plan. In Windsor Castle's St George's Hall, the 50 metre-long table runs the length of the room, offering a tantalising indication of a pecking order among the 160 guests.

Prince Harry warned to stay quiet about his reunion with King Charles

But key to the father and son mending their tattered relationship: Harry needs to be careful about saying anything about the meeting for public consumption. While Charles was keen to meet with Harry, any long-term reconciliation is up to the California-based Duke of Sussex maintaining discretion and not sharing details about the meeting to friendly reporters. The King has always left the door open for Harry to come back to Britain.
